Haruspex

Cyclopedia of Biblical, Theological and Ecclesiastical Literature

a name for Etruscan soothsayers, who divined future events from the inspection of the entrails of victims; an art afterwards introduced into Rome. (See AUGUR); (See DIVINATION).
